We stayed at the Best Point for just one night at the end of our trip to Turkey and wish we'd stayed here last time we were in Istanbul!
The hotel is on a small side street, just east of the Blue Mosque and is very convenient to the Blue Mosque and southern Sultanhamet. Though it's a slightly more out of the way than the hotels a bit farther north (in the area around the Four Seasons), it's still quite convenient and easy to get around.
We didn't know much about this hotel when we booked it, but it was 10 euros cheaper than most of the similar hotels in the area. Since it was just for one night, we decided to give it a try. It turned out to be a great hotel for the price!
The hotel staff was very friendly when we checked in, and while they prepared the paperwork, we were invited to sit down and relax with a cup of tea. Our room was small but very elegantly decorated. While we were there the rooftop terrace was closed (it was cold and raining), but the breakfast spread in the basement breakfast room was incredible! There were dozens of choices with all kinds of cheeses, meats, fruits, yogurts, breads, and jams/spreads.
One thing to note is that when we booked through an online hotel booking website, the hotel emailed us directly to confirm the reservation. We had planned to do this anyway, so it was not inconvenient. However, had we simply booked it through the site and not responded to the hotel's follow-up, I think there would have been a chance that the reservation may have been canceled. Personally, I appreciated the direct contact from the hotel to reassure me that they actually received the information for the booking.
